Francis J. "Frank" Watts, a lifelong resident of Malden, passed away on Friday, September 5, 2025, at the age of 74.

Born in Malden in 1951, Frank was the son of the late Francis and Eleanor Watts. He grew up in Malden, where he also received his education. After school, he began a career with the MBTA, proudly serving as a bus driver until his retirement in 2006.

In his free time, Frank enjoyed collecting coins and vintage toys, a hobby that brought him great joy over the years.

Frank is survived by his children: Eric Watts of Billerica; Darren Watts of Syracuse, NY; Frank Watts of Malden; Lindsey Griffin of Frederick, MD; and Kathryn Watts of Malden. He also leaves behind his sister, Beatrice Moran of Haverhill, and his beloved grandchildren, Miles and Charlie.

He was predeceased by his sisters, Jean Surette, Eleanor Palmer, and Ruth Brown.

Funeral Services will be held graveside at Forest Dale Cemetery, 150 Forest St, Malden (https://www.google.com/maps/search/150+Forest+St,+Malden?entry=gmail&source=g) on Monday, September 22, at 10 AM.
